扩展资料:
同义词辨析:incident accident event mishap occurrence
1、incident n. 事件
〔辨析〕
可指小事件,也可指严重的、重要的或暴力的事件。
〔例证〕
The incident made the listeners burst into laughter.
这个小插曲使听众哄然大笑。
Many political incidents go unreported.
很多政治事件都没有报道。
2、accident n. 事故;意外事件
〔辨析〕
指导致某人受伤或某物受损的事故,也可指并非有意造成的意外事件。
〔例证〕
A traffic accident occurred this morning.
今天早上发生了交通事故。
I'm sorry about knocking over your coffee cup - it was an accident.
我很抱歉打翻了你的咖啡杯——这是个意外。
3、event n. 事件
〔辨析〕
尤指重要的事件或大事,也可指有意思或不寻常的事件。
〔例证〕
The discovery of X-rays was a big event in the history of physics.
X射线的发现是物理学史上的重大事件。
Getting married was one of the major events in his life.
结婚是他一生中的大事之一。
4、mishap n. 小事故
〔辨析〕
指影响不大的小事故或小错误。
〔例证〕
He was upset by a series of mishaps.
一连串的倒霉事弄得他很心烦。
She had a slight mishap with the expensive vase.
她把那个贵重的花瓶弄坏了一点儿。
5、occurrence n. 事件
〔辨析〕
指生活中发生的一般的或偶然的事件。
〔例证〕
Traffic jams are a common occurrence in that area.
那一地区常常堵车。
Extreme weather is a rare occurrence in that country.
那个国家不常出现极端天气。

accidents是什么意思
【accidents】的意思是【意外遭遇( accident的名词复数 ) 事故 机遇 命运】。
英 [ 'æksɪdənts ]
美 [ 'æksɪdənts ]
【accidents】的用法
1 N-COUNT 交通事故;车祸
An accident happens when a vehicle hits a person, an object, or another vehicle, causing injury or damage.
She was involved in a serious car accident last week...
上星期她卷入了一场严重的车祸。
Six passengers were killed in the accident.
六名乘客在车祸中丧生。
2 N-COUNT (不幸的)意外遭遇,不测事件;事故
If someone has an accident, something unpleasant happens to them that was not intended, sometimes causing injury or death.
5,000 people die every year because of accidents in the home...
每年有5,000人死于家中的意外事故。
The police say the killing of the young man was an accident.
警方说这个年轻人被杀是一个意外。
3 N-VAR 意外;偶然
If something happens by accident, it happens completely by chance.
She discovered the problem by accident...
她碰巧发现了这个问题。
Almost like an accident of nature, this family has produced more talent than seems possible.
就像是天缘巧合,这个家族不可思议地人才辈出。
4 PHRASE 可能发生意外的事物(或人)
If you describe something or someone as an accident waiting to happen, you mean that they are likely to be a cause of danger in the future, for example because they are in poor condition or behave in an unpredictable way.
A lot of the city's buildings are accidents waiting to happen.
该城市中许多楼房都存在事故隐患。
5 PHRASE 并非偶然;事出有因
You begin a sentence with 'it's no accident' if you want to suggest that something was done deliberately or has a logical explanation, although it might give the impression of having happened by chance.
It's no accident that the boom in police series on TV coincided with the decline of the Western.
